Arsenal's recruitment team will have a close eye on Morgan Gibbs-White and Anthony Gordon during the international break.

England face Senegal in a friendly at Nottingham Forest's City Ground on 7 June after a dismal display in just the third match of Thomas Tuchel's tenure, limping to a dismal 1-0 win over Andorra in Barcelona.

Tuchel's side will be expected to improve massively upon a below-par performance in a match which will see Gibbs-White take centre stage, as his long-term Forest future comes under increased speculation.

Football Insider revealed on 24 May that Arsenal had joined Man City in the race to sign Gibbs-White this summer after Forest failed to reach the Champions League, and have since become front-runners.

Arsenal now lead the way for Gibbs-White after Man City agreed a deal to sign AC Milan midfielder Tijjani Reijnders, and it's currently unclear when the 25-year-old will next be a 'home' player at the City Ground.

Gibbs-White and Gordon send messages after England display

England's passive performance against Andorra on Saturday barely provided a distraction from the ever-growing momentum transfer discourse surrounding several players, including Gibbs-White and Gordon.

Gibbs-White was limited to an injury-time cameo at RCDE Stadium while Gordon came on in the 80th minute, with the Newcastle United winger also heavily linked with a switch to the Emirates this summer.

Both transfer-linked players are expected to play much more prominent roles against Senegal at the City Ground, and Gibbs-White posted on Instagram (7 June) after his late substitute appearance.

The Forest number 10's post was captioned with an England flag and 'love heart' emoji, as Gordon commented with one of the latter as well as a 'fingers crossed'.

Arsenal eye double transfer swoop for England stars

The Gunners have plenty of representation in Tuchel's latest Three Lions camp, including Declan Rice and Myles Lewis-Skelly, although Bukayo Saka was dropped from the matchday squad after an injury issue.

Mikel Arteta is keen to add Gibbs-White and Gordon to his own contingent, but Football Insider revealed last month that Newcastle's Champions League qualification leaves Arsenal at long odds to sign Gordon.

Gibbs-White is far likelier to be on the move after Forest were only able to reach the Conference League, and he could be set to join Brazilian winger Rodrygo in a new-look Arsenal attack ahead of next season.
